In the end they only mentioned in both the hard copy and online version due to limited space that I had a hand in bringing the Renault 5 Gordini on to the UK market in 1979. It was as a result of my having my 1976 Renault 5 TS being converted in 1977 into a Renault 5 Alpine that was road tested in early 1978 by the late John Bolster in Autosport and then by Motor & Autocar magazine. This created the demand for the model from the UK public and as a result the then directors of Renault UK introduced the 5 Alpine as the 5 Gordini because Chrysler already had the Alpine name registered for their Chrysler Alpine.
